Understanding and Addressing Swing Motor Seal Issues in Caterpillar 305C CR Mini Excavators
#1
Introduction
The Caterpillar 305C CR mini excavator is a compact yet powerful machine, widely used in construction, landscaping, and utility projects. However, like all heavy equipment, it is susceptible to wear and tear, particularly in its hydraulic components. One common issue faced by operators is the failure of the swing motor seals, leading to hydraulic oil leaks and compromised performance.
Swing Motor Seal Functionality
The swing motor in the 305C CR is responsible for rotating the upper structure (house) of the excavator. It operates through hydraulic pressure and is sealed to prevent oil leakage. The swing motor seal, often referred to as a face seal or duo-cone seal, maintains the integrity of the hydraulic system by preventing the escape of oil and the ingress of contaminants. Over time, these seals can degrade due to factors like heat, pressure, and contamination, leading to leaks and potential damage to the motor.
Common Causes of Seal Failure
  1. Overheating: Excessive heat can cause the seal material to harden or degrade, compromising its ability to maintain a proper seal.
  2. Contamination: Dirt, debris, and other contaminants can enter the hydraulic system, causing abrasion and wear on the seals.
  3. Improper Installation: Incorrect installation of the seal can lead to misalignment and premature failure.
  4. Excessive Pressure: Operating the excavator beyond its rated hydraulic pressure can stress the seals, leading to leaks.
Symptoms of Seal Failure
Operators may notice several signs indicating a swing motor seal issue:
  • Hydraulic Oil Leaks: Visible oil around the swing motor area.
  • Erratic Swing Motion: Uncontrolled or jerky movements during rotation.
  • Reduced Performance: Slower or less responsive swing action.
  • Increased Oil Consumption: Frequent topping off of hydraulic fluid levels.
Diagnostic Procedures
To diagnose a swing motor seal issue:
  1. Visual Inspection: Check for visible signs of oil leakage around the swing motor.
  2. Pressure Testing: Use a pressure gauge to assess the hydraulic system's performance and identify any irregularities.
  3. Component Examination: Inspect the swing motor and associated components for wear or damage.
Repair and Replacement
Once a seal failure is confirmed, the affected components should be repaired or replaced promptly to prevent further damage. Replacement seal kits specific to the 305C CR are available, containing all necessary components for the repair. It's crucial to use high-quality, compatible parts to ensure the longevity and reliability of the repair.
Preventive Measures
To extend the life of swing motor seals:
  • Regular Maintenance: Perform routine inspections and maintenance on the hydraulic system.
  • Use Quality Fluids: Ensure the use of high-quality hydraulic fluids that meet the manufacturer's specifications.
  • Avoid Contamination: Keep the hydraulic system clean and free from contaminants.
  • Proper Operation: Operate the excavator within its rated capacities and avoid overloading.
Conclusion
Understanding the function and maintenance of the swing motor seal in the Caterpillar 305C CR mini excavator is essential for ensuring optimal performance and longevity of the machine. By recognizing the signs of seal failure early and taking appropriate action, operators can minimize downtime and costly repairs. Regular maintenance and proper operational practices play a pivotal role in preventing swing motor seal issues and maintaining the efficiency of the excavator.
